Equally Ascorbyl Tetraisopalmitate and Ethyl Ascorbic Acid are well-liked derivatives of Vitamin C Utilized in skincare formulations, but they have distinct Qualities that make them appropriate for various pores and skin issues and formulations.

1. Ascorbyl Tetraisopalmitate:
Solubility: Oil-soluble
Balance: Very stable; much less prone to oxidation compared to pure Vitamin C
Penetration: Its oil-soluble nature permits it to penetrate deeper in to the skin, reaching the lipid layer for enhanced usefulness.
Major Added benefits:
Powerful antioxidant action
Stimulates collagen creation
Minimizes hyperpigmentation and evens skin tone
Presents anti-growing old Added benefits by smoothing good lines and wrinkles
Considerably less annoying plus much more suited to sensitive pores and skin styles
Use: Popular in anti-growing older and brightening serums, creams, and sunscreens.
2. Ethyl Ascorbic Acid:
Solubility: Drinking water-soluble
Balance: Moderately secure compared to pure ascorbic acid; additional steady than L-ascorbic acid but much less secure than Ascorbyl Tetraisopalmitate.
Penetration: Like a water-soluble sort, it works perfectly in hydrophilic environments and is also efficient from the upper levels from the pores and skin.
Primary Added benefits:
Robust brightening outcomes by inhibiting melanin manufacturing
Productive antioxidant that protects from totally free radicals
Supports collagen synthesis, endorsing Ethyl Ascorbic Acid firmness and elasticity
Lightens dark spots and enhances pores and skin tone
Use: Regularly present in brightening serums, light-weight formulations, and h2o-primarily based merchandise.
Vital Variances:
Solubility: Ascorbyl Tetraisopalmitate is oil-soluble, making it ideal for oil-based mostly formulation and deeper skin penetration, whereas Ethyl Ascorbic Acid is h2o-soluble, perfect for light-weight, drinking water-based products and solutions.
Steadiness: Ascorbyl Tetraisopalmitate has a tendency to be more secure, specifically in lengthy-phrase formulations, although Ethyl Ascorbic Acid is much more secure than pure Vitamin C but can however degrade over time.
Skin Sensitivity: Ascorbyl Tetraisopalmitate is generally gentler and less likely Ethyl Ascorbic Acid to result in irritation, although Ethyl Ascorbic Acid is suited to quite a few skin forms but may be somewhat much more annoying for very delicate pores and skin.
Summary:
Equally Ascorbyl Tetraisopalmitate and Ethyl Ascorbic Acid present fantastic Gains as Vitamin C derivatives, but They are really chosen based on formulation needs. Ascorbyl Tetraisopalmitate is perfect for deeper penetration and oil-primarily based goods, while Ethyl Ascorbic Acid is effective well in drinking water-primarily based goods which has a center on brightening and antioxidant defense.
